.product__title h1,h1.product__title{font-family:Cormorant Garamond,Times New Roman,serif;font-weight:300;font-size:clamp(1.75rem,2.5vw,2.25rem);letter-spacing:.04em;line-height:1.2;text-transform:none;margin-bottom:.75rem}.product__info-wrapper .price-item,.price .price-item--regular{font-family:Jost,Helvetica Neue,sans-serif;font-weight:300;font-size:1.15rem;letter-spacing:.05em}.product__tax,.product .tax-note,.product__info-wrapper .product__tax{font-size:.75rem;color:#999;letter-spacing:.03em;margin-top:.15rem;font-family:Jost,sans-serif;font-weight:300}.product-form__submit,.product-form .shopify-payment-button button{font-family:Jost,Helvetica Neue,sans-serif;font-weight:400;font-size:.75rem;letter-spacing:.2em;text-transform:uppercase;padding:1rem 2rem;border-radius:0;transition:background-color .3s ease,color .3s ease}.product-form__submit:hover{background-color:transparent;color:#1a1a1a;border:1px solid #1a1a1a}.product__description,.product__info-wrapper .product__description{font-family:Jost,sans-serif;font-weight:300;font-size:.9rem;line-height:1.65;letter-spacing:.015em;color:#555;max-width:420px;margin-top:1.25rem}.product .accordion summary,.product .accordion__title,.collapsible-content summary{font-family:Jost,sans-serif;font-weight:400;font-size:.8rem;letter-spacing:.12em;text-transform:uppercase;padding:1rem 0;border-top:1px solid #e0e0e0}.product .accordion__content,.collapsible-content__inner{font-family:Jost,sans-serif;font-weight:300;font-size:.875rem;line-height:1.75;color:#555;letter-spacing:.02em;text-transform:none;padding-bottom:1rem}.product__info-wrapper{padding-top:1.5rem}.product__info-wrapper>*+*{margin-top:.75rem}.product-form{margin-top:1.25rem;margin-bottom:.5rem}.breadcrumbs{font-family:Jost,sans-serif;font-weight:300;font-size:.65rem;letter-spacing:.1em;text-transform:uppercase;color:#999;margin-bottom:1rem}.breadcrumbs a{color:#999;text-decoration:none;transition:color .2s ease}.breadcrumbs a:hover{color:#1a1a1a}.product__media-wrapper,.product__media-list{border:none;box-shadow:none}.product__media-item img{object-fit:cover}.footer__content-bottom-wrapper a[href*=shopify],a[href="https://www.shopify.com"]{display:none!important}.quantity__input{font-family:Jost,sans-serif;font-weight:300;font-size:.85rem;border:1px solid #ddd;width:3rem;text-align:center}.quantity__button{background:none;border:1px solid #ddd;font-size:.85rem;color:#999;transition:color .2s ease}.quantity__button:hover{color:#1a1a1a}.product{max-width:1200px;margin:0 auto;padding:2rem 1.5rem}@media screen and (max-width:749px){.product__title h1,h1.product__title{font-size:1.5rem;margin-top:1.25rem}.product__info-wrapper{padding-top:1rem}.product-form__submit{padding:.875rem 1.5rem;font-size:.7rem}.product__description{max-width:100%}}.product .accordion,.collapsible-content,.product__accordion{border-top:none!important;border-bottom:1px solid #e5e5e5}.product .accordion summary,.collapsible-content summary{border-top:none!important}.product__info-wrapper *:not(button){border-color:transparent!important}.product__info-wrapper details summary{border-top:1px solid #e0e0e0!important;padding-top:1rem}.product__tax,.product .tax-note,.product__info-wrapper .product__tax{font-size:.75rem;color:#999;letter-spacing:.03em;margin-top:.1rem;margin-bottom:1.5rem;font-family:Jost,sans-serif;font-weight:300}body.page-about .header-wrapper .header__heading-logo,body.page-atelier .header-wrapper .header__heading-logo,body.page-heritage .header-wrapper .header__heading-logo{filter:brightness(0)!important}.header-wrapper .list-menu--inline{align-items:baseline}.header-wrapper .list-menu--inline .header__menu-item,.header-wrapper .list-menu--inline summary.header__menu-item{white-space:nowrap;line-height:1}.header-wrapper .list-menu--inline>li,.header-wrapper .list-menu--inline>li>a,.header-wrapper .list-menu--inline>li>details>summary{align-self:baseline;line-height:1}.header-wrapper svg,.header-wrapper svg path,.header-wrapper .icon-caret,.header-wrapper .icon-caret path,.header-wrapper .localization-form__select+.icon-caret path,.header-wrapper summary .icon-caret path{fill:#121212!important;stroke:#121212!important}.header-wrapper .header__active-menu-item,.header-wrapper a[aria-current=page],.header-wrapper a[aria-current=page] span,.header-wrapper .list-menu__item--active,.header-wrapper .list-menu__item--active span{color:#121212!important}
/*# sourceMappingURL=/cdn/shop/t/15/assets/custom.css.map */
